Understanding Scrubber Packing Media and Its Role in Air Quality Control

Scrubber packing media plays a vital role in air quality control. These materials help remove pollutants from industrial emissions. By increasing the surface area where gas and liquid interact, scrubber packing improves the efficiency of the scrubbing process. Different packing designs, like random and structured types, cater to specific needs.

Effective packing can enhance mass transfer, but it's not always perfect. Some designs may lead to channeling, where gas flows unevenly. This inefficiency can reduce the overall performance of the scrubber. Regular monitoring and adjustments are crucial for maintaining optimal conditions.

Additionally, scrubber packing media must withstand various environmental conditions. High temperatures and corrosive substances can degrade materials over time. While selecting durable media is essential, it’s equally important to address maintenance challenges. Frequent inspections and replacements can create downtime and may impact operations. Types of Scrubber Packing Media and Their Specific Applications

Why is Scrubber Packing Media Essential for Air Quality Control?

Scrubber packing media plays a crucial role in air quality control. Different types of packing media are designed for specific applications. They help remove contaminants like dust, gases, and vapors from the air. This filtration process is vital for industries and urban areas struggling with pollution.

One common type is ceramic packing. It is often used due to its durability and resistance to high temperatures. Ceramic media provides a large surface area for gas contact. Another popular option is plastic packing. It is lightweight and easy to handle. Plastic packing is ideal for less demanding environments. Both types have their own strengths and weaknesses.

The choice of packing media can impact efficiency. Some industries may overlook the importance of the right material. The wrong choice can lead to increased operational costs. How Scrubber Packing Media Affects Air Pollution Control Efficiency

Scrubber packing media plays a crucial role in air quality control. It significantly influences how effectively air pollutants are removed from industrial emissions. The design and material of the packing media impact the contact area between air and scrubbing liquid. A larger surface area can enhance mass transfer, improving overall efficiency.

Choosing the right packing media can be complex. Different applications may require specific types of media. For example, some media types are more resistant to corrosion. Others may offer better hydrodynamic performance. So, it’s essential to evaluate the process needs carefully.

Factors Influencing the Selection of Scrubber Packing Media

Choosing the right scrubber packing media is crucial for effective air quality control. Several factors influence this selection. One key consideration is the type of pollutants present. For instance, acid gases require specific media that can resist corrosion. According to industry reports, over 75% of industries report that selecting appropriate materials directly impacts performance efficiency.

Another factor is the size and design of the scrubber. The packing media must fit well within the system's architecture. An ideal size promotes better contact between the gas and the scrubber solution. Research suggests that optimized packing can enhance mass transfer efficiency by up to 40%. However, not every installation is simple. Challenges often arise in adapting media to existing systems.

Moreover, environmental factors play a role. Humidity, temperature, and pressure fluctuations can impact the effectiveness of packing media. These variations can lead to operational inefficiencies. A poorly chosen packing may result in increased maintenance needs. Industry data shows that nearly 30% of scrubbers underperform due to unsuitable media selection.
